Transaction 1c895ad525c4b19958df34eccb84fb6dfd0634e6d1cdcf76b907ffad44694e65
1 Input
1 Output
-
1c895ad525c4b19958df34eccb84fb6dfd0634e6d1cdcf76b907ffad44694e65:0
- value
- 1358796
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8949bcf5b4a94cee6af30ebf584ae179dbe6355c OP_EQUAL
- address
- 3ECvqEpx47QM9bUghw1DhMnxmcYom41PxZ